top of page

Mobile App Monetization

Mobile app monetization encompasses the methods and approaches that app developers and publishers employ to earn income from their mobile applications. Given that a majority of apps are available to users free of charge initially, developers must explore various alternative strategies to monetize their applications effectively. The following points highlight the critical aspects of this process:

  1. Revenue Generation: The primary goal of app monetization is to earn money. This can be achieved through various methods, such as advertising, in-app purchases, subscriptions, and more.

  2. User Experience Balance: A crucial part of monetization is balancing revenue generation with user experience. Over-monetizing, like too many ads, can lead to a poor user experience and app abandonment.

  3. Business Model Selection: The choice of monetization strategy often depends on the app's type, target audience, and market trends. For example, gaming apps might rely more on in-app purchases, while content apps might use subscriptions or ads.

  4. Market Analysis: Understanding the target audience and market is crucial. This includes analyzing what users are willing to pay for, how much, and how they prefer to make transactions.

  5. Technology Integration: Implementing monetization strategies often requires integrating certain technologies into the app, such as payment gateways for in-app purchases or ad SDKs for displaying ads.

  6. Compliance and Ethics: Ensuring compliance with laws and regulations, especially concerning data privacy, advertising standards, and in-app purchases, is essential.

  7. Continuous Optimization: Monetization strategies often require continuous testing and optimization based on user feedback and performance metrics to maximize revenue while maintaining a good user experience.

Mobile app monetization is a dynamic field, constantly evolving with technological advancements and changes in user behavior. It's a critical aspect of the app development and management process, especially in a market where users have a vast choice of free apps.

Mobile App Monetization

What is App Monetization?

Introduce the concept of mobile app monetization as the process of converting app usage and engagement into revenue. It involves implementing various strategies that enable the app developer or publisher to earn money from their application.

Differentiating Free and Paid Apps: Clarify the distinction between free apps that rely on monetization strategies other than direct sales, and paid apps where the primary revenue comes from the purchase price.

Importance in the App Development Industry

  • Economic Viability: Discuss how monetization is crucial for sustaining the app development business. Most apps are offered for free, and monetization strategies provide a way for developers to recover development costs and earn a profit.

  • Innovation and Growth: Explain how revenue generated through monetization fuels further innovation and updates in the app, leading to improved user experiences and the development of new features.

  • Market Dynamics: Highlight the competitive nature of the app market and how effective monetization strategies can help an app stand out and succeed in a crowded marketplace.

Overview of Common Monetization Strategies

  • In-App Advertising: Briefly introduce the concept of integrating various forms of advertisements into an app, such as banner ads, interstitial ads, and video ads.

  • In-App Purchases: Explain how apps can offer additional content, features, or digital goods for purchase within the app.

  • Subscription Models: Describe how some apps use a subscription model, charging users a recurring fee for access to content or services.

  • Freemium Models: Introduce the freemium model where the app is free to download and use, but users can pay for additional premium features or content.

  • Additional Strategies: Mention other monetization methods like sponsorships, affiliate marketing, and selling merchandise, which can also be effective depending on the app's nature and user base.

This introduction sets the stage for a deeper exploration of each monetization strategy, its implementation, challenges, and best practices in the following sections of your content.

Why Is Mobile App Monetization Important?

Mobile app monetization is important for several key reasons, particularly in the context of the app development industry and the broader digital economy:

  1. Sustainability and Profitability: For app developers and companies, monetization is essential for the financial sustainability of their apps. Developing and maintaining an app involves significant costs, including design, development, hosting, maintenance, and updates. Monetization strategies provide the revenue stream necessary to cover these costs and generate profit.

  2. Encourages Innovation and Quality: When developers are able to monetize their apps successfully, they have more resources to invest back into the app. This can lead to better quality, more features, and overall improvements that benefit the users. It also drives innovation as developers seek new ways to enhance user experience and stand out in the competitive market.

  3. Free Access for Users: Many users expect apps to be free or low-cost. Monetization strategies like in-app advertising or freemium models enable users to access apps without paying upfront fees. This can lead to wider app adoption and a larger user base, which is particularly important for new or less established apps.

  4. Long-term User Engagement: Effective monetization strategies can contribute to better user engagement. By offering value through in-app purchases, subscriptions, or premium features, developers can enhance user experience and keep users engaged over the long term.

  5. Supports the App Ecosystem: A healthy monetization model supports not just individual developers but the entire app ecosystem. It encourages a diverse range of apps to be developed, from independent developers to larger companies, leading to a rich and varied app market.

  6. Adapting to Market Dynamics: The mobile app market is dynamic and constantly evolving. Effective monetization strategies help developers adapt to changes in user preferences, technology, and market trends, ensuring the app remains relevant and successful.

  7. Data-Driven Insights: Monetization strategies often require analyzing user data and behavior. This can provide valuable insights into user preferences and app performance, helping developers make informed decisions to improve their apps.

monetization is not just about making money; it's about creating sustainable, high-quality apps that meet user needs and preferences while supporting the ongoing health and diversity of the app ecosystem.

Best Mobile App Monetization Strategies In 2024

the landscape of mobile app monetization continues to evolve, adapting to new technologies, user behaviors, and market trends. Here are some of the best strategies for monetizing mobile apps effectively in 2024:

  1. In-App Purchases (IAP): Offering digital goods or additional features within the app remains a strong revenue stream. This includes consumables (like in-game currency), non-consumables (like ad removal), and auto-renewable subscriptions for ongoing content or services.

  2. Subscription Models: With a focus on providing continuous value, subscription models are increasingly popular. This includes tiered subscriptions offering different levels of access and services, and freemium models where basic functionality is free, but advanced features require a subscription.

  3. In-App Advertising: Sophisticated ad formats like rewarded video ads, interactive ads, and native advertising that blends seamlessly with app content are effective. Using machine learning algorithms for personalized ad experiences can enhance user engagement while generating revenue.

  4. Hybrid Monetization: Combining multiple monetization strategies, such as in-app purchases with ads, can cater to different user segments and maximize revenue potential.

  5. Data Monetization: With proper user consent and adherence to privacy laws, monetizing user data can be a significant source of revenue. This includes selling anonymized data or insights to third parties interested in user behavior trends.

  6. E-commerce Integration: For retail or service-oriented apps, integrating e-commerce functionality directly into the app can drive sales. This could be through in-app stores or seamless links to online marketplaces.

  7. Affiliate Marketing and Referral Programs: Earning commissions by promoting other products or services within the app, or rewarding users for referring new users to the app, can be effective, especially if the offerings are closely aligned with the app's content or user base.

  8. Sponsored Content and Partnerships: Collaborating with brands for sponsored content, exclusive access, or co-branded experiences can attract both revenue and new users.

  9. Crowdfunding and Community Support: For niche or community-driven apps, crowdfunding and direct support from users through platforms like Patreon can be viable, especially when the users are highly engaged and invested in the app.

  10. Advanced AI and Machine Learning: Utilizing AI to personalize user experiences and offer tailored in-app purchases or subscriptions. AI can also be used to optimize ad placements and formats based on user behavior.

  11. Blockchain and Cryptocurrency: Integrating blockchain for secure transactions or offering rewards in the form of cryptocurrency can attract a tech-savvy user base and open up new monetization avenues.

  12. Voice and AR/VR Integration: For apps that leverage emerging technologies like augmented reality, virtual reality, or voice recognition, monetization can include premium content access, specialized features, or innovative advertising formats.

  13. Localized and Regional Strategies: Tailoring monetization strategies to specific regions or cultures, considering local payment methods, preferences, and legal requirements, can enhance revenue in global markets.

In 2024, the key to successful monetization lies in understanding your user base, offering them value, and balancing monetization with a positive user experience. Keeping abreast of technological advancements and market trends will also be crucial in adapting these strategies effectively.

Best Practices for Mobile App Monetization

Implementing the best practices for mobile app monetization is crucial to ensure a steady revenue flow while maintaining a positive user experience. Here are some key best practices:

Understand Your Audience: Know who your users are, their preferences, and behavior. This understanding will guide which monetization strategy will work best for your app.

Focus on User Experience: Ensure that your monetization efforts do not compromise the app’s user experience. Intrusive ads, constant prompts for in-app purchases, or a complicated subscription process can deter users.

Choose the Right Monetization Model: Select a monetization model that aligns with your app’s purpose and your audience’s expectations. For instance, subscription models may work better for content-driven apps, while in-app purchases are more suitable for gaming apps.

Test and Optimize Ad Placement: If using ads, carefully consider their placement and frequency to avoid disrupting the user experience. Use A/B testing to find the most effective strategies.

Offer Value with In-App Purchases: Ensure that in-app purchases offer real value. This could be additional content, premium features, or convenience.

Implement a Freemium Model Thoughtfully: If you’re using a freemium model, provide enough value in the free version to keep users engaged, but reserve premium features that are enticing enough for a paid upgrade.

Use Data Analytics: Leverage data analytics to understand user behavior and preferences. This can help in optimizing your monetization strategy and improving user engagement.

Transparent Pricing and Policies: Be clear and upfront about pricing, especially with subscriptions and in-app purchases. Avoid hidden costs or confusing policies that could lead to user frustration.

Personalize Offers: Use user data to personalize offers and recommendations. Personalized experiences can lead to higher conversion rates for in-app purchases and subscriptions.

Regular Updates and Engagement: Keep your app fresh and engaging with regular updates. This can include new content, features, or improvements that encourage continued use and monetization.

Effective Onboarding Process: Ensure a smooth onboarding process for new users. A good first impression can increase the likelihood of users engaging with monetization features.

Legal Compliance: Stay compliant with legal requirements, especially in terms of user data, privacy, and advertising standards. This includes adhering to the policies of different app stores and regions.

Community Building and Feedback: Build a community around your app and engage with users. User feedback is invaluable in refining your monetization strategy and enhancing the overall app experience.

Cross-Promotion and Partnerships: Consider cross-promoting your app with other apps or forming partnerships that can provide mutual benefits in terms of user acquisition and monetization.

Prepare for Global Markets: If targeting global markets, localize your app and monetization strategy to cater to regional preferences and payment methods.

Remember, the key to successful monetization is maintaining a balance between generating revenue and providing a great user experience. Continuous testing, learning, and adapting to user needs and market trends are essential components of effective app monetization.

When choosing a monetization model, it's crucial to consider how it aligns with the user experience. The goal should be to provide value to users while generating revenue, without being overly intrusive or diminishing the app's core functionality. It's often beneficial to analyze competitors and conduct market research to understand what models are most effective in your specific app category.


In conclusion, mobile app monetization is a critical aspect of the app development ecosystem, balancing the need to generate revenue with the provision of valuable, engaging user experiences. As the digital landscape continues to evolve, so too do the strategies for app monetization, each offering unique benefits and challenges. From in-app purchases and subscription models to advertising and freemium approaches, the key lies in choosing a model that aligns seamlessly with the app’s purpose and its users' preferences.

The effectiveness of a monetization strategy is not just in its selection but also in its implementation. Best practices such as understanding the target audience, ensuring non-intrusive ad placements, offering real value through in-app purchases, and maintaining transparency in pricing and policies are paramount. Additionally, adapting to new technologies and market trends, such as the integration of AI or the use of blockchain, can open new avenues for revenue generation.

Ultimately, successful monetization is a delicate balance of business acumen and customer-centric approaches. By staying attuned to user feedback and market dynamics, developers can not only sustain but also grow their applications, contributing to a vibrant and diverse app ecosystem. In this ever-evolving digital age, the art of monetizing apps continues to be an exciting and essential endeavor, pivotal to the success of the global app market.


bottom of page